Top Locations Tagged with Heaven sent pet services

Heaven sent pet services in United states - 41531/ near pike

Heaven sent pet services in United states - 52172/ near allamakee

Heaven sent pet services in United states - 08723/ near ocean

Heaven sent pet services in Australia - 2902/ near canberra

Heaven sent pet services in United states - 71836/ near little-river

Heaven sent pet services in United states - 44053/ near lorain